The game tests the players’ ability to come up with answers more believable than the truth, and figure out who has the actual answer. Players receive points for voting for the correct answer, plus points for every vote their fake answer receives.

Players place their voting tokens next to the person who they believe has the actual fact. This is the point where you need to convince people to move their tokens and vote for you.
